A solid personal branding foundation begins with clarity about who you are, what you offer, and the audience you intend to reach. Start by articulating your core message in a single, memorable sentence, then translate that sentence into visual cues such as color palette, typography, and imagery tone. Consistency is essential; design systems should apply across business cards, resumes, portfolios, and social media. By establishing a coherent style, you create recognition that travels with you. When the visuals reinforce your narrative, prospective clients and collaborators feel confident engaging with you. This deliberate alignment helps prevent misinterpretation and builds trust from the first glance.
Beyond aesthetics, personal branding materials must convey competency and approachability. Choose typography that reflects your personality yet remains legible in print and digital formats. A restrained color scheme communicates professionalism, while an occasional accent color can highlight your distinctive flair. Imagery should feel authentic, whether you shoot real portraits or leverage candid environmental photographs. Your voice in copy should be precise, friendly, and human, avoiding jargon that obscures intent. Remember that your brand is a living system; it should adapt to different contexts without losing its essential character. Thoughtful design choices become a quiet winner for anyone evaluating your work.

Start by mapping your professional identity to concrete outcomes. Identify the problems you solve and how clients feel when those problems disappear. Translate that value into a distinctive visual language that remains legible across formats. Your chosen elements should work harmoniously: logo, typography, color, image style, and layout. A strong system allows you to reproduce professional quality without reinventing the wheel each time. It also makes it easier to onboard teammates or collaborators who must represent your brand faithfully. When every piece resonates with the same underlying idea, people perceive your brand as credible and dependable.

Then test your branding with real-world scenarios before sealing it as permanent. Create mockups of business cards, letterheads, social banners, and portfolio pages to reveal alignment gaps. Solicit feedback from trusted peers or potential clients who reflect your target audience. Look for consistency in tone, visual rhythm, and hierarchy. Are calls to action clear? Do images reinforce your message rather than distract? Use insights to refine spacing, contrast, and accessibility. Even small adjustments—like increasing line height for readability or enhancing image cropping—add up to a more professional, polished presentation. Small iterations yield big results over time.
Visual identity and message align with audience needs.
A deliberate design system simplifies future updates while preserving authenticity. Start with a defined grid, color set, and typography stack that translate well from print to screen. Then assign roles for each element: primary logo, secondary mark, headline styles, body copy, and supporting accents. Make sure each piece feels like part of a family, yet retains flexibility for variations such as event signage or digital banners. Documentation is essential; maintain a living guide that describes usage rules, margins, and color ratios. This transparency helps teammates implement the brand consistently, which communicates reliability to clients and collaborators who view multiple touchpoints.

Another crucial aspect is accessibility and inclusivity. Choose high-contrast color combinations to ensure readability by a broad audience, including those with visual impairments. Use descriptive alt text for images and clear, straightforward language in body copy. Ensure that navigation and interaction are intuitive across devices, so your materials work equally well on a phone, tablet, or desktop. By prioritizing accessibility, you demonstrate consideration and professionalism. Your branding then becomes not only memorable but usable, broadening its reach and reducing barriers for potential opportunities. When people can engage with your content easily, they’re more likely to remember you.

The visual identity should evolve with your career while preserving core signals. As roles shift or audiences expand, you can introduce new imagery or updated typography within the same system to reflect growth. The key is to keep the governing rules stable so people recognize the brand’s DNA across new materials. Revisit your mission statement periodically and compare it with current work samples to ensure alignment remains strong. If you notice drift, adjust color accents or layout conventions, not the entire framework. An adaptable yet cohesive brand sustains relevance without eroding trust or familiarity.
A memorable personal brand also celebrates storytelling. Use case studies or project narratives within your portfolio to illustrate your impact, not just the outcomes. Pair concise, outcome-focused copy with visuals that support the story rather than overpower it. Your professional style should feel authoritative, yet approachable, enabling readers to imagine collaborating with you. When storytelling and design work hand in hand, your materials convey intention and capability. This approach helps potential clients see not only what you do, but why you do it and how your perspective benefits their goals.

Balancing clarity with personality is an art, not a formula. Avoid overloading pages with dense paragraphs or cluttered graphics; instead, use white space strategically to guide the reader’s eye. Define a clear information hierarchy: key message, supporting evidence, then a strong call to action. Your portfolio should flow naturally, guiding the viewer from concept to result. Photographs, icons, and textures can reinforce mood, but they must serve the message. When the narrative is easy to follow and visually cohesive, your materials feel intentional and persuasive. The result is a brand that communicates confidence without seeming arrogant.
Finally, plan for long-term relevance by welcoming feedback and updating periodically. Brand materials should reflect ongoing learning, new projects, and evolving expertise. Schedule semiannual reviews to refresh imagery, adjust copy tone, and recalibrate accessibility, ensuring everything remains current. Maintain a backlog of assets—templates, textures, and hook phrases—that can be repurposed as your practice grows. By treating branding as a living system rather than a one-off project, you stay aligned with industry changes and client expectations. This proactive approach protects your reputation and sustains momentum.
Personal branding is a promise you make to your audience: consistency, integrity, and value. Communicate that promise through every material you share, from business cards to digital presentations. When your visuals echo your voice and your outcomes reflect your stated aims, people feel a sense of trust and reliability. Create mini-guides for distribution channels—how to present yourself in interviews, proposals, or social media threads. These practical, repeatable steps help you maintain rhythm and coherence, even as trends evolve. The strongest brands age well because they adapt without losing their essence. Your ongoing commitment to quality is the backbone of lasting recognition.
As you mature professionally, your personal branding should feel natural, not forced. Invest in high-quality printing, durable materials, and precise file preparation to avoid inexpensive, misaligned outputs. Seek collaborations with photographers, designers, or copywriters who understood your goals from the start. Their fresh perspectives can illuminate blind spots and suggest meaningful enhancements. Above all, stay curious about how your audience experiences your brand. Track engagement across platforms, solicit genuine feedback, and adjust your approach accordingly. A brand that remains authentic, consistent, and responsive will endure the test of time, helping you attract opportunities that align with your true creative vision.
